The Heart's Lament: A Tale of Love and Legacy

The sun dipped low over the quaint little town, casting a golden glow on the cobblestone streets. In a cozy, sun-drenched living room, an old man lay on a couch, his eyes reflecting the warmth of the fading sunlight. It was there, in the final chapters of his life, that young Eliza found the strength to uncover the hidden depths of her grandfather's heart—a heart brimming with love and loss, a legacy waiting to be told.

Eliza's grandfather, known to everyone as Grandpa Joe, had always been a silent guardian of secrets. His weathered face, marked with the lines of a life well-lived, held the stories of generations past. As Grandpa Joe's health waned, Eliza realized that the time had come to listen to his tales before they were lost to the world.

One evening, as Grandpa Joe's eyes fluttered open, Eliza took a seat beside him. She watched his fingers trace patterns on the armrest, a habit he had picked up over the years. "Grandpa, I want to know everything about your life," she said softly, her voice a gentle breeze in the room.

With a smile that lit up the dim room, Grandpa Joe began to speak. "My love," he started, his voice as smooth as the old vinyl records they used to listen to together, "it all began in a place called the War."

Eliza listened intently, her heart swelling with the weight of her grandfather's experiences. The stories of love, loss, and courage that Grandpa Joe shared were like a tapestry woven with threads of bravery and devotion. He spoke of a love story that spanned the decades, of a woman who had once promised to wait for him, even if it meant a lifetime apart.

"You see, Eliza," Grandpa Joe continued, "love isn't just about two people being together. It's about the strength it takes to stand by someone, even when you're worlds apart."

Eliza's eyes brimmed with tears as she listened. She learned of the heartbreak that had once consumed her grandfather, the love that had almost been lost forever. It was a story of resilience, of a man who had found the courage to face his own heart's greatest challenge.

As the night wore on, Grandpa Joe shared more of his life's journey, each story a piece of his heart that he was leaving with his beloved granddaughter. He spoke of his dreams, his triumphs, and his regrets, all of which had shaped the man he had become.

In the twilight of his days, Grandpa Joe found a renewed purpose in his last act of love. He wrote down every story, every memory, every word that he had spoken to Eliza. In doing so, he was passing on a legacy that would outlive him, a testament to the power of love that could never be diminished by time.

As Grandpa Joe's breaths grew more shallow, Eliza realized that she had not just learned about her grandfather's life, but about the essence of love itself. It was a love that had endured the test of time, a love that had overcome adversity, and a love that had left an indelible mark on the world.

The following morning, with a heavy heart, Eliza watched her grandfather pass away. She knew that his heart's story had come to an end, but she also knew that it was only just beginning. For Eliza was now the keeper of Grandpa Joe's heart, the vessel through which his legacy would be carried forward.

In the quiet of her own heart, Eliza whispered her grandfather's last words, a promise that would echo through the generations to come. "My love," she said, "I will keep your heart alive."

And so, the heart's lament of Grandpa Joe continued, a tale of love and legacy that would be shared with all who were willing to listen, a testament to the enduring power of love, even in the face of loss.
